Output 9e43ea14834de21a4cb79367cfe3096dc359c4684a7ddf42d8bc3a003aeca7b9:7

value
590000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0aa12fd28b4cb19f5fb154cad9688f77c613771 OP_EQUAL
address
3Ho8bGRhaQQih4qAtgLw2cNN3FD4eeMj5J
transaction
9e43ea14834de21a4cb79367cfe3096dc359c4684a7ddf42d8bc3a003aeca7b9
spent
true